Shargol Village Population - Kargil, Kargil, Jammu & Kashmir

Shargol is a village located in Kargil Tehsil of Kargil district in Jammu & Kashmir. Around 239 families reside in Shargol village. Shargol village is administered by Sarpanch(Head of village) who is elected every five years.

As per the Census India 2011, Shargol village has population of 1909 of which 967 are males and 942 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 257 which is 13.46% of total population.

The sex-ratio of Shargol village is around 974 compared to 889 which is average of Jammu & Kashmir state. The literacy rate of Shargol village is 62.86% out of which 76.01% males are literate and 49.36% females are literate. There are 0 Scheduled Caste (SC) and 97.9% Scheduled Tribe (ST) of total population in Shargol village.
